    Prudential Risk & Governance Reporting

    Role Description 

    • To strengthen the Compliance Function's capability to assess, challenge and evidence compliance with complex prudential / Banks Act financial risk regulatory requirements by providing an independent second line compliance assurance over the bank's interpretation, implementation and ongoing operation of relevant requirements related financial risk pillars of the bank (e.g., market, credit, capital, liquidity / balance sheet risk).
    • This role is intended to demonstrate and strengthen compliance technical oversight through (i) robust engagement on Basel reforms and Banks Act regulatory interpretation and (ii) perform targeted assurance that the bank has implemented key prudential requirements appropriately, without duplicating mandate of existing second-line Risk functions.

    Key Deliverables

    • A Financial Risk Regulatory Assurance Plan (Market Risk first; optional extension to other financial risks) with quarterly/thematic reviews.
    • Reporting on completed assurance reviews with issues/action tracking to closure.

    Responsibilities:

    Prudential regulatory risk assessment & interpretation (Banks Act / Basel-related)

    • Maintain working knowledge of the Banks Act regulatory framework and prudential requirements relevant to financial risks (including market risk and associated returns requirements).
    • Provide technical challenge on the interpretation of complex prudential rules such as Basel III reforms on The Fundamental Review of the Trading Book (FRTB) and document the compliance view and rationale.
    • Support the Compliance Function in demonstrating financial risk regulatory technical skills oversight to enable credible engagement on complex regulatory requirements.
    • Develop, review, and maintain policies and procedures relating to prudential and Banks Act financial risk regulatory requirements to enable effective second line compliance

    Independent compliance assurance / monitoring financial risk regulatory obligations

    • Design and execute risk-based compliance assurance reviews over prudential obligations for Market Risk (and, where required, other financial risk pillars such as balance sheet risk and credit risk) to test whether regulatory requirements have been implemented and are operating effectively.
    • Produce clear assurance outcomes (findings, root causes, remediation actions, evidence reporting to relevant governance structures) suitable for governance committees and PA engagements.
    • Ensure assurance activity is positioned as complementary to existing second line Risk assurance and Internal Audit 

    Oversight / assurance over Banks Act regulatory reporting processes (financial risk-related)

    • Provide compliance oversight and assurance focused on governance, controls and evidence supporting Banks Act financial risk returns (e.g., credit risk, liquidity risk, market risk returns as reflected in the regulations/returns framework).
    • Engage with Group Finance and relevant SMEs to obtain comfort over the control environment for compilation, review, sign-off and submission.

    Qualifications, Experience and Skills

    • Degree in Finance, Risk, Economics, Accounting, Quantitative discipline, or Law (prudential focus).
    • Professional certifications: FRM / PRM / CA(SA) / CFA
    • Minimum 5-6years experience in prudential regulation / Basel / Banks Act financial risk requirements (market risk and related prudential domains).
    • Background in Market Risk, Capital / Basel, Liquidity / ALM, Credit Risk, prudential risk analytics, regulatory change, or assurance/audit of these topics.
    • Ability to translate technical prudential requirements into assurance testing approaches, evidence standards, and governance reporting.
    • Experience engaging prudential regulators or supporting supervisory responses / close-out packs.
    • Familiarity with Banks Act return frameworks (market/credit/liquidity risk return families referenced in the regulations).
    • Prior experience in second line assurance, internal audit, model risk/validation, or prudential reporting governance.

    Principal Full Stack .net Engineer

    Description

    • Investec is looking for a Principal Full Stack .NET Engineer / Platform Architect to join the Private Client Lending Technology team in Johannesburg, South Africa, working as part of our UK Offshore Technology function. This is a hands-on technical leadership role responsible for shaping, developing, and supporting core lending origination platforms and their integrations. The successful candidate will combine strong engineering capability with architectural thinking, ownership, problem-solving, and the ability to guide other engineers through complex delivery challenges.
    • You will take ownership of complex technical problems across the full stack — from backend services built in C#, .NET, and Azure cloud services through to modern web frontends — and see them through from analysis to delivery. The role is as much about shaping the right solution as building it: operating comfortably in ambiguity, analysing business and technical challenges, helping to refine requirements, and designing pragmatic approaches that fit the wider lending platform. Hands-on engineering remains central, spanning both new solution delivery and the ongoing evolution of existing services.
    • A core part of the role is establishing and maintaining technical direction. You will produce the solution designs, integration approaches, technical plans, and decision records that help the team understand what is being built, why, and how it fits the broader platform — forming a coherent plan from the input of others and keeping engineers aligned to a clear technical "north star". You will balance building new solutions with extending and hardening existing systems, ensuring resilience, performance, and regulatory compliance, while working within Agile squads alongside product owners, business analysts, and other engineers.
    • As part of our UK Offshore Technology function, you will be based in South Africa and aligned to UK teams, collaborating closely with UK-based stakeholders and engineers across time zones. There are few local peers at this level of seniority, so you will need to be highly self-sufficient and self-motivated, comfortable being one of the most senior technical people in the room — someone others lean on for direction rather than someone who needs to be directed. From the outset you will provide technical and thought leadership through design, review, and mentoring, and over time you are expected to take on broader engineering leadership of the South African team.

    Responsibilities

    • Take ownership of complex problems across the full software development lifecycle — from analysis and architecture through to development, deployment, and ongoing support.
    • Engage with stakeholders, business analysts, and product owners to shape ambiguous requirements into clear, well-architected solution designs.
    • Own the design and delivery of core technical building blocks, services, and integrations that enable key lending business processes.
    • Remain hands-on — building, testing, and deploying services and integrations using C#, .NET, and Azure — while setting the technical direction others follow.
    • Produce and maintain solution designs, integration approaches, and decision records that give the team clear context on what is built, why, and how it fits the wider platform.
    • Take accountability for the technical integrity, quality, and supportability of solutions, including investigating and resolving complex issues in production and test environments.
    • Review the work of other engineers, providing constructive critique and clear technical guidance that raises the overall quality and consistency of delivery.
    • Help set and uphold engineering standards and best practices, raising the technical bar across the team and ensuring solutions are well-documented, maintainable, and supportable.
    • Mentor and grow other engineers — sharing knowledge, guiding them through complex problems, and building the technical capability of the South African team.
    • Provide technical and thought leadership from the outset — setting design direction, communicating a clear technical "north star", and keeping engineers aligned to a coherent plan shaped from the input of others.
    • Collaborate closely with UK-based teams as part of the Offshore Technology function and, as the role develops, take on broader engineering leadership of the South African team.

    Experience, skill, and capability

    • The ideal candidate is a Principal-level full-stack .NET engineer with deep C# expertise, strong architectural and solution-design capability, and hands-on Azure experience, allied to a good functional and commercial understanding of the Banking industry. They are comfortable operating in ambiguity, owning complex problems end to end, and shaping pragmatic solutions across distributed systems.
    • Equally important is the appetite and aptitude to lead technically. Based in South Africa with few local peers at this level of seniority, the successful candidate will need to be highly self-sufficient and self-motivated — comfortable being one of the most senior technical people in the room, someone others lean on for direction rather than someone who needs to be directed. They will demonstrate strong communication skills, the ability to influence and build relationships across teams and geographies, and a track record of mentoring or guiding other engineers — providing the foundation to take on broader engineering leadership of the South African team as the role develops.

    Core skills include:

    • Deep proficiency in C# and modern Microsoft .NET technologies (.NET 8+), with the ability to set the technical direction others follow
    • Full-stack development experience, including modern web frontends (JavaScript/TypeScript, React)
    • Strong understanding of distributed systems, designing and building microservices and RESTful APIs, and architecting for resilience and failure
    • Hands-on experience with Azure services (Functions, App Services, Service Bus, Logic Apps, API Management)
    • Strong relational database experience (SQL Server) and exposure to NoSQL
    • Strong commitment to software testing practices (unit, integration, and contract testing) and CI/CD pipelines
    • Familiarity with Agile delivery frameworks (Scrum/Kanban)
    • Ability to work effectively in a collaborative team environment

    Other beneficial attributes include:

    • Experience with event-driven development and messaging patterns (e.g. Azure Service Bus, Event Grid)
    • Knowledge of containerization (Docker, Kubernetes/AKS) and Infrastructure as Code (Bicep, ARM, or Terraform)
    • Familiarity with architectural patterns such as CQRS and Domain-Driven Design, and with observability practices (logging, metrics, and distributed tracing)
    • Experience in financial services, lending, or mortgage products, ideally within a FinTech or SaaS environment
    • Exposure to Dynamics 365 development (APIs, services, plug-ins) would be an advantage
    • Previous technical leadership, team lead, or formal mentoring experience would be a strong advantage

    Qualifications

    • Microsoft Certified: Azure Fundamentals (AZ-900) – required (or willingness to obtain within the first three months)
    • Microsoft Certified: Azure Developer Associate – preferred
    • BSc or equivalent degree in Computer Science, Information Systems, or related discipline

    IPAM Engineer – Active Directory

    Description

    • The IPAM Engineer – Active Directory is responsible for supporting, maintaining, hardening and improving Investec's core Active Directory and hybrid identity services. The role provides hands-on engineering and operational capability across domain services, domain controllers, Group Policy, DNS-integrated services, authentication flows, privileged administration pathways and directory health. 
    • Reporting to the Head of Identity and Privileged Access Management Operations, the role helps ensure that identity infrastructure remains secure, resilient, auditable and fit for purpose in a regulated banking environment. It supports the protection of Tier 0 assets, privileged access controls, secure authentication and operational resilience across on-premises and hybrid identity platforms. 
    • The role is based in Sandton and works closely with Identity and Access Management, Information Security, Cyber Defence, Infrastructure, Application, Service Management, Risk, Audit and operational teams to provide trusted, controlled and recoverable directory services for critical business operations. 

    Key Responsibilities

    Active Directory Engineering and Operational Support

    • Provide day-to-day engineering and operational support for the Active Directory estate, including domain services, domain controllers, replication, Group Policy, DNS integration and authentication services. 
    • Monitor and maintain directory health, replication status, domain controller performance and core identity service availability. 
    • Troubleshoot directory-related incidents, perform root cause analysis and deliver controlled remediation for recurring issues. 
    • Support secure access to critical banking platforms, applications and operational services through robust directory engineering and identity integration. 

    Security, Privileged Access and Tier 0 Protection

    • Support protection and hardening of Tier 0 identity assets, including domain controllers, privileged groups, service accounts and administrative pathways. 
    • Contribute to privileged access controls, administrative segregation, secure authentication practices, patching, hardening and monitoring of critical identity infrastructure. 
    • Assist with the reduction of standing administrative rights, shared accounts and orphaned credentials in line with least privilege principles. 
    • Support controlled use of privileged access tooling and processes, including evidence generation, access reviews and remediation of identified control gaps. 
    • Implement and maintain secure Group Policy configurations aligned to agreed enterprise standards and security baselines. 
    • Support DNS, DHCP and certificate-related dependencies that underpin the Active Directory ecosystem. 
    • Contribute to hybrid identity integration activities involving Microsoft Entra ID, AD Connect, Conditional Access, MFA and single sign-on capabilities. 
    • Develop and maintain scripts, automation and standard operating procedures to improve consistency, repeatability and operational control. 

    Governance, Risk, Resilience and Compliance

    • Operate Active Directory services in line with banking regulatory, risk, audit and internal control expectations. 
    • Support audit evidence, control testing, access reviews, vulnerability remediation and timely closure of identity-related findings. 
    • Contribute to operational resilience through documented recovery procedures, backup and restore readiness, failover preparedness and regular testing. 
    • Maintain high-quality operational documentation, build standards, recovery runbooks and knowledge transfer material to reduce key person dependency risk. 
    • Ensure directory changes follow approved change, release and incident management processes with appropriate risk assessment and evidence. 

    Continuous Improvement and Automation

    • Drive practical improvements in monitoring, alerting, reporting, supportability and engineering standards for the directory estate. 
    • Use PowerShell and standardised processes to automate repeatable administration, health checks, reporting and remediation tasks. 
    • Identify and reduce operational fragility through documentation, standardisation, cross-skilling and improved support readiness. 

    Stakeholder Collaboration and Service Delivery

    • Work closely with Identity and Access Management, Information Security, Cyber Defence, Infrastructure, Application, Service Management, Risk and Audit teams. 
    • Provide clear technical input, impact analysis and operational updates to service owners and stakeholders. 
    • Support incident response, problem management and service restoration activities where identity services are impacted. 
    • Promote knowledge sharing, disciplined engineering practices and strong operational ownership across the identity services team. 

    Experience & Qualifications 

    • Minimum 5 years' relevant experience in Active Directory, identity infrastructure, Microsoft platform engineering or enterprise directory support. 
    • Strong hands-on experience with AD DS, domain controllers, replication, Group Policy, DNS integration, authentication flows and directory troubleshooting. 
    • Good understanding of privileged access, Tier 0 protection, least privilege, identity hardening and secure administration practices. 
    • Experience operating in a regulated, highly controlled or financial services environment with strong change, audit and evidence expectations. 
    • Experience with PowerShell scripting, automation, documentation and standardised operational procedures. 
    • Desirable exposure to Microsoft Entra ID, AD Connect, Conditional Access, MFA, SSO and hybrid identity integration. 
    • ITIL Foundation Certification or comparable service management experience 
    • Relevant Microsoft infrastructure, identity or security certification preferred 
    • Microsoft Certified: Identity and Access Administrator Associate or equivalent Microsoft identity certification preferred 
    • Exposure to BeyondTrust, CyberArk or comparable privileged access management tooling is advantageous 
    • Security certifications such as SC-300, AZ-800 / AZ-801, CISSP Associate, SSCP or equivalent are advantageous
